0:25.1 | The hot, hard August sunshine poured its pale and glazing gold over the countryside. |
0:32.3 | At the crest of the hill, which overlooked a county and a half, |
0:36.3 | the tiny motor car drawn up to the side of the dusty road, |
0:40.3 | which wound up the hill like a white riband, looked not so much mechanical as insectile. |
0:46.7 | It looked like a Brobdignagian bee, which wings folded, has settled for a moment's sleepy basking in the fierce sunshine. |
0:56.0 | Beside the car, seeming almost ludicrously out of proportion with it, stood a man and a woman. |
1:02.2 | The sum of their ages could not have exceeded forty-five. The dress of the girl, which was silken |
1:08.1 | and slight, would not, at all events, upon her charming body, |
1:12.2 | have done aught, said Grace a car as large and costly as this one, was minute and cheap. |
1:18.4 | But the clothes of the boy, despite his youth and erect comeliness, was somehow eloquent of |
1:23.6 | Norwood, a careful and not unintelligent clerkeness pursued in the city of London, |
1:29.7 | and a pseudo-charitable arrangement whereby the bee-like motor-car should be purchased |
1:35.6 | for many pounds more than its actual worth in small, but almost eternal slices. |
1:43.6 | The girl was hatless, and her clipped golden pole glittered in the sunrays. |
1:49.0 | She looked and was cool, despite the great heat of the afternoon. |
1:54.1 | The boy in his tweet jacket, thick flannel trousers and overtight collar, |
